Misted windows are not just unsightly but likewise a sign of underlying issues with double or triple-glazed windows. When moisture leaks in between the panes of glass, it develops a consistent foggy appearance that diminishes presence and decreases the energy performance of the home. This article checks out the reasons behind misted windows, the replacement procedure, and the benefits of addressing this problem quickly.
What Causes Misted Windows?
[Misted windows](http://www.smarthengju.com:11738/foggy-glass-repair8000) happen mainly due to seal failure. The seals that hold the panes of double or triple-glazed windows in location are developed to be airtight. However, with time, these seals can break down due to several elements:
Weather Conditions: Extreme temperature levels and humidity levels can compromise the seals.Poor Installation: Inadequately installed windows are more prone to seal failure.Aging: Over time, materials break down, leading to deterioration of the seals.Quality of Materials: Low-quality glass or seals are more likely to fail.
Understanding these causes can help house owners take preventive measures and acknowledge when it's time for replacement.

Replacing misted windows requires cautious consideration and proficient labor. Here is a detailed guide to the replacement procedure:
1. Evaluation
A professional contractor must initially assess the level of the damage. They will identify whether the whole window unit requires replacement or if the sealed unit can be altered.
2. Selection of Materials
Choosing top quality products is vital. Homeowners need to think about:
Energy Efficiency Ratings: Look for windows that have low U-values and high R-values. Frame Material: Options include wood, vinyl, aluminum, or fiberglass.Glazing Options: Consider double or triple glazing for enhanced insulation.3. Removal of Existing Windows
Professionals will thoroughly get rid of the existing window. This process includes:
Detaching hardware and fittings.Removing the window frame with care to prevent damage to surrounding structures.4. Setup of New Units
Once the old windows are removed, new ones can be set up. This includes:
Setting the new window into the frame.Ensuring proper alignment and leveling.Securing the window with screws and insulation materials to prevent air leaks.5. Final Finishes
After installation, specialists will:

How much does it cost to replace misted windows?
The cost of window replacement can differ based on elements such as window size, style, materials, and labor expenses. Usually, property owners can expect to pay between ₤ 300 and ₤ 1,000 per window.
2. Can I replace just the glass in a misted window?
In many cases, property owners can replace just the glass system instead of the entire window frame. However, this depends on the condition of the window frame and the quality of the seal.
3. How can I avoid my windows from misting again?
To avoid misting in the future, think about investing in premium windows, performing routine maintenance checks, and making sure appropriate installation.
4. Is changing misted windows a DIY task?
While some competent house owners may try to replace misted windows themselves, working with a professional is recommended for the very best results. Appropriate setup is important for optimal window efficiency.
5. For how long does the replacement process take?
The replacement process typically takes a few hours per window, depending on the intricacy of the setup and the number of windows being replaced.
